As always, before a big release Apple shuts down the online Apple Store to update it and this time is no different. Earlier this morning, the Apple Store went down with a notice saying, “We’ll be back,” obviously in preparation for the iPhone 5 that will be announced at today’s keynote, alongside a refreshed and updated lineup of iPods.
In anticipation of the new iPhone release, rumors have been circling like vultures. The most important information to come of these is that it will have a larger 4-inch display, compared to the current 3.5-inch display, with a body about the same width just longer. The iPhone 5 is also expected to include LTE connectivity, and there has been speculation and controversy on whether or not it will have NFC technology.
We are expecting a big upgrade for the iPod touch lineup, which is expected to feature a longer screen, like the iPhone 5, GPS capabilities, camera improvements, new colors, and more. A refreshed lineup of iPod nanos and iPod shuffles are also reportedly on the way.
The new iPhone 5 and iPod lineup are expected to have a 9-pin dock connector, as opposed to the current 30-pin dock connector. The iDevices will likely come with some new accessories as well, including new earphones, called “Earpods,” and something called a “Loop,” as well as the dock connector called “Lightning.”
